feel diffident
feel regret at doing sth
feel depressed
be terribly anxious, concerned
pull yourself together
lose heart, be let down
find relief, release in sth (to take your mind off problems)
recreation, relaxation (to forget your troubles)
be appalled, can't understand sth
encourage, give reason to hope, do sth
be preoccupied with
overwhelmed, mind-boggling
ease one's mind, console
be restless
